Why Do AI Video Models Struggle with Violence? A Discussion on Censorship
dtdisapointingresult · reddit · 2026-08-05
A Reddit user initiated a discussion questioning the heavy censorship of violent content in current AI video generation models. The author pointed out that while violence and gore are socially acceptable in mainstream media, AI labs restrict it as strictly as they do sexual content, resulting in poor performance during action sequences.
Using dark fantasy videos generated by Seedance and Grok as examples, the author noted that fight scenes become stiff and lack clean hits or blood, ruining the narrative immersion. They questioned why violence isn't left in the training data to help creators make better action movies.
